For fortunate families whose homes have evaded the floods, the need for weatherproof windows and doors has never been more apparent. It is times like these when the constant wind and rain bearing down that expose leaks and deficiencies in our homes.

Often times these deficiencies cause more than water leaks. Cracks in windows can lead to lost energy and give unwanted pests an entry point into your home. Defective siding can allow water to penetrate and cause wood rot and mold buildup.

Many problems can be avoided by simply working with a professional window installation company and siding installation company. There are a number of factors to be considered when installing windows and siding that only professionals have the day-to-day experience to take in to account.

As spring ushers in the peak of the rainy season, you may have noticed higher rainfall levels around parts of Central Arkansas. Downpours on Easter added insult to injury, but so do the mud holes and puddles that surround the foundation of your home if you don't have gutters.

You may already have gutters around your home, but finding blockage and leaks. If you've had enough of dripping water and mud puddles, you may want to consider getting new gutters for your home.

standing puddle of rainwater puddle near home foundationIt's common during the rainy season for the ground to stay moist for months. You may notice just when it appears the ground is about to dry out, it rains again. If you’re already experiencing drainage problems around your home after a heavy rain, not having gutters only compounds the problem. If you're in this situation without gutters on your home, you greatly increase the risk of experience foundation problems in the future. The cost to have your home foundation repaired dwarfs the cost of having new gutters installed.

landscaping destroyed around a home with no guttersGutters are a great investment that not only protect the perimeter of your home and flashing around the edge of your roof, but increase the value of your home. Gutters also help your plants to thrive in what seems to be torrential Arkansas downpours.
